Sr. CPU Performance Modeling Architect

Designs high performance, low power CPUs through their CPU Performance Architecture group.
$167,000 - $278,500
Backend
Principal Software Engineer
Hybrid
10+ years of experience
AI

Description For Sr. CPU Performance Modeling Architect

Qualcomm Technologies, Inc. is seeking a Senior CPU Performance Modeling Architect to join their CPU Performance Architecture group. This role represents an exciting opportunity to shape the future of CPU architecture at one of the world's leading technology companies.

The position involves working at the forefront of CPU performance optimization, where you'll contribute to designing high-performance, low-power CPUs. As a CPU Performance Modeling Architect, you'll be responsible for developing and exploring advanced CPU performance features, conducting detailed modeling and analysis, and collaborating with design teams to bring innovations to market.

Key responsibilities include analyzing workloads for performance optimization, conducting simulation studies, maintaining CPU architectural performance models, and working closely with RTL and design teams. The role requires expertise in various areas of CPU architecture, including fetch, decode, branch prediction, renaming, execute units, SIMD, load/store, MMU, caches, and retire operations.

The ideal candidate will bring 10+ years of practical experience in systems engineering, along with deep knowledge of CPU architecture and micro-architecture. Strong programming skills in C, C++, and scripting languages are essential, as is experience with performance modeling environments. Knowledge of OS internals and compiler technology is a plus.

Qualcomm offers a comprehensive benefits package including world-class health coverage, financial planning programs, continuous learning opportunities, and wellbeing support. The company fosters an inclusive culture that encourages innovation and professional growth through mentorship and development programs.

This role offers competitive compensation ranging from $167,000 to $278,500, plus additional benefits including annual bonus potential and RSU grants. Based in either Santa Clara or Austin, you'll be part of a team that's pushing the boundaries of CPU performance and efficiency, contributing to technologies that impact millions of devices worldwide.

Join Qualcomm to be part of a team that's shaping the future of computing technology while working alongside some of the industry's brightest minds in CPU architecture and performance optimization.

Last updated 22 days ago

Responsibilities For Sr. CPU Performance Modeling Architect

  • Contribute ideas for advanced CPU performance features
  • Explore and model CPU performance features
  • Work with design team in productizing features
  • Analyze workloads to identify performance bottlenecks and opportunities
  • Perform self-guided performance simulation studies
  • Write and maintain CPU architectural performance model
  • Work with RTL and design team to assess implementation cost
  • Collaborate with performance team to maintain simulation environment

Requirements For Sr. CPU Performance Modeling Architect

Python
Linux
  • Bachelor's/Master's/PhD in Electrical Engineering, Computer Science, or related field
  • 10+ years of Systems Engineering experience
  • Strong CPU architecture and micro-architecture knowledge
  • Experience working in performance modeling environment
  • Proficient in C, C++ and scripting languages (Perl/Python)
  • Knowledge of common performance benchmarks and workloads
  • Knowledge of OS internals and compiler technology (plus)

Benefits For Sr. CPU Performance Modeling Architect

Medical Insurance
Dental Insurance
Vision Insurance
401k
Education Budget
Mental Health Assistance
  • World-class health coverage
  • Financial planning programs
  • Emotional/mental health support
  • Wellbeing programs
  • Continuous learning and development programs
  • Tuition reimbursement
  • Mentorship opportunities

Interested in this job?

Jobs Related To Qualcomm Sr. CPU Performance Modeling Architect

Senior Director, AD/ ADAS Systems Engineering

Lead Qualcomm's Automated Driving engineering organization, developing autonomous driving systems and managing OEM partnerships.

Principal Engineer/ Manager - Kernel Development

Principal Engineer/Manager position at Qualcomm focusing on Kernel Development and AI software stack optimization, requiring 15+ years of embedded software experience.

Principal Enterprise Domain Architect – Sales and Marketing

Principal Enterprise Domain Architect role at Qualcomm focusing on sales and marketing architecture transformation and optimization.

Device Driver Development - Sr Staff/ Principal Engineer

Senior Staff/Principal Engineer role at Qualcomm focusing on device driver development and Wi-Fi access point products.

WLAN test-Principal Engineer

Principal Engineer position at Qualcomm India leading WLAN testing strategy and team, requiring 15+ years of WiFi/Networking experience and strong technical leadership skills.